Department for Transport written question – answered at on 11 February 2020.
To ask Her Majesty's Government what steps they are taking to encourage the development of hybrid electric aircraft in the UK.
To ask Her Majesty's Government what steps they are taking to encourage the development of battery-powered electric aircraft in the UK.
The UK has a proud history of leading innovation in aviation and the Department for Transport is working closely with the Department for Business, Energy and Industrial Strategy to ensure this continues.
The Government recognises that new forms of aircraft such as hybrid and all electric have the potential to create new air services and decarbonise some existing routes.
We are supporting the development and integration of this challenging technology through the Aerospace Sector Deal and the Future of Mobility Grand Challenge.
Government and industry are jointly investing £300m in Innovate UK’s Future Flight Challenge. Through the Future Flight Challenge, consortia of industry and researchers will be supported to demonstrate the safe integration of electric and autonomous aircraft into UK airspace.
